Don't you remember a time, where winter air
was a harmonic intertwining of carolers and dry
sunsets mingled with your tongue like the color of ash-stained snow?


yes, yes, yes
life, holiday wonderment, was so simple then


In between the eve of Christmas, I walked barefoot on
white painted paradises of city sidewalks, looking
in toyshop windows,
just reminiscing,
feeling
the season

before it was drowned in commercialism.


no, it can't be
I don't believe you when you tell me
Christmas isn't real.



{society}
[humbles]
...me

For a little while, I sensed chills
of passing customer wind,
brushing over my blue lips and I tasted
cold -- I tasted raw wintry cold.


this isn't...real?
then why does the damp light of street lamps
overcome pine trees,
and their smells, their precious aromas
drown me.

why. why the lights, and why
the stars fashioned from white gold afflictions
atop branches?


Living in my mind, Christmas is a place,
where I exist {idealized}
and I am a child once more, tossing snowballs
mischievously
at the ornery neighbor's yard..


those damn kids,
will they ever learn!

...I remember how it was.



yes, yes, yes
and my lips and tongue are silver blue now
passersby wish warm coffee for me,
but nothing else.

oh I know, it was a very long time ago.
